WebAug 28, 2024 · It is currently 72. Wild life Life expectancy in wild chimpanzees tends to be a little lower than in captive chimps. One recent study found that average life expectancy for chimpanzees was 33 years. Of course, many wild chimpanzees live longer, with the oldest wild chimpanzee estimated to be about 63 years old when she passed away. No, chimps cannot swim. Their muscle mass and body structure makes it physically impossible for them to swim and their natural instincts are to avoid water. The lakes ... WebDespite the fact, chimps can’t swim, they like an occasional dip. Hence, splatter in shallow waters is not uncommon for chimps, but they usually avoid going into deep water. ...
